A two-year-old battling spinal muscular atrophy (SMA) brought joy to his parents when he sat upright without any assistance in Apple Valley, California. Dalton Winton was diagnosed with SMA – a disease that affects the motor nerve cells in the spinal cord, taking away the ability to walk, eat, or breathe – when he was one, but has made progress since receiving treatment for his condition. “Even with his disability he is such a happy and smart little guy,” his parents said in a GoFundMe page set up to raise revenue to pay for their son’s medical expenses.
